Simple explanations of the natural world and introductions to different times and places Colorful titles feature fictional children exploring factual topics ina charming, easy-to-read presentation. Beginning readers can learn about nature, recent history, and international cultures through books they can read for themselves.A father and three children investigate an oak tree and learn about the tree's structure and the plants and animals that depend on it for existence.Photographs of woodland animals are mixed with illustrations of a teacher and his students exploring nature.
